    Dream of Red Mansions, one of the four great classics of Chinese classics, is generally believed to have been written by the Qing Dynasty writer Cao Xueqin. **With the rise and fall of the four major families of Jia, Shi, Wang, and Xue as the background, from the perspective of the rich and noble son Jia Baoyu, and the tragedy of Jia Baoyu's love and marriage with Lin Daiyu and Xue Baochai as the main line.

    It depicts the life of a group of beautiful women in the boudoir who have behaved and seen from the eyebrows, showing the true beauty of human nature and tragic beauty, and can be said to be an epic work that shows the beauty of women and the world of ancient Chinese society from all angles.

    The version of Dream of Red Mansions can be divided into two systems: 120 "Cheng Ben" and 80 "Fat Ben". The Cheng book is a typeset copy by Cheng Weiyuan, and the lipo copy is an early manuscript copied and commented by Yan Zhai at different times. The fat book is the base of the Cheng book.

    Dream of Red Mansions, one of the four great masterpieces of ancient China, is written in 1784 (the 49th year of Emperor Qianlong of the Qing Dynasty), and the preface of the master of the dream is officially titled "Dream of Red Mansions". Its original name was "Stone Record", "Love Monk Record", "Fengyue Baojian", "Jinling Twelve Hairpins" and so on. The first 80 episodes were written by Cao Xueqin, and the last 40 episodes were continued by Anonymous, sorted out by Cheng Weiyuan and Gao E.

    This book is a great work with a high degree of ideology and high artistic quality, the author has a preliminary democratic thought, he has a profound criticism of the darkness of the real society, the court, the officialdom, the decay of the feudal aristocratic class and its family, the feudal imperial examination, marriage, slaves, the hierarchy system, and the idea of social domination, and put forward a hazy ideal and proposition with the nature of preliminary democracy.
